Output d4c18c0a832a7ec31329600caf74ad382ca800457016bca0afcb35af81d3316f:2

value
166674360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ebbb894ee60f80fb752f1c2a7c1ce11487e1fdcf OP_EQUAL
address
3PBTNsv176GxyxhR7d1QL6U2nM7RzcQBCh
transaction
d4c18c0a832a7ec31329600caf74ad382ca800457016bca0afcb35af81d3316f
spent
true